Frequently asked questions about short term rentals in Broome

  • What attractions should one visit during a week-long stay in Broome, Australia?

    A week in Broome allows for a good taste of what the region offers. Definitely check out Cable Beach, famous for its camel rides at sunset. Spend some time exploring the historic Chinatown, with its unique architecture and stories. The Broome Historical Museum provides a fascinating insight into the pearling industry and the town's rich past. For a stunning natural spectacle, visit the Horizontal Falls, a truly unforgettable experience. If time allows, consider a day trip to Roebuck Bay to see the diverse birdlife and mudflats.

  • What attractions should one visit when spending a month in Broome, Australia?

    A month gives you ample time for a deeper exploration. Besides the highlights mentioned above, consider visiting the Minyirr Park and learn about the local Aboriginal culture. Take a boat tour to Lacepede Islands for some excellent snorkelling and diving opportunities. Explore the Dampier Peninsula, known for its rugged beauty and indigenous art. Spend some time relaxing on the beaches of Roebuck Bay, perhaps trying some stand-up paddleboarding. A longer stay also allows for multiple visits to different locations, such as the art galleries in town and the various beaches around Broome.

  • Can visitors to Broome, Australia witness any unique natural cycles, like cherry blossom season or autumn colours?

    Broome doesn't experience cherry blossom season or the vibrant autumn colours seen in other parts of the world. However, the region does have its unique natural cycles. The wet season brings dramatic thunderstorms and lush greenery, while the dry season offers clear skies and warm temperatures. The tides in Roebuck Bay are also a significant natural phenomenon, dramatically changing the landscape twice daily.

  • What are the most meaningful ways to engage with locals and discover the culture in Broome, Australia?

    To connect with the local culture, visit the local markets, such as the Broome Courthouse Markets, and chat with the stallholders. Consider taking a guided tour focused on Aboriginal culture, learning about the region's rich history and traditions from local experts. The Broome Historical Museum also offers insights into the town's multicultural heritage. Attending a performance or exhibition showcasing local Aboriginal art provides another avenue for cultural engagement.

  • Are there any distinctive cultural activities or hands-on workshops in Broome, Australia?

    Yes, Broome offers several cultural activities and workshops. You can find Aboriginal art workshops where you can learn traditional painting techniques. Some tour operators offer guided walks focusing on the Aboriginal history and stories of the region. There are also opportunities to learn about the pearling industry through guided tours of historical sites and museums.
  • What are some secret spots or hidden treasures to visit in Broome, Australia?

    While many places are well-known, some lesser-visited spots include the quieter beaches north of Cable Beach, offering a more secluded experience. Exploring the mangroves of Roebuck Bay by kayak offers a unique perspective. The old pearling luggers in the harbour are a sight to behold, offering a glimpse into Broome's past. For a truly off-the-beaten-path experience, consider a day trip to the Dampier Peninsula's less-visited bays and beaches.
  • What should not be left out of your suitcase if you are going to Broome, Australia?

    Pack light, loose-fitting clothing suitable for hot weather. A wide-brimmed hat and good quality sunglasses are essential for sun protection. Sunscreen with a high SPF is vital, as the sun is strong. Comfortable walking shoes are a must, as you'll likely be doing a fair bit of exploring. Don't forget insect repellent, especially during the wet season.
  • What are the most popular festivals in Broome, Australia?

    Broome hosts several festivals throughout the year. The Shinju Matsuri Festival is a significant event celebrating Broome's Japanese pearling history. The Kimberley Moon Festival features a spectacular display of light and sound. The Mangrove Moon Festival is another popular event.
  • Where should one try the best local food in Broome, Australia?

    Broome boasts a diverse culinary scene. For fresh seafood, many restaurants along the waterfront offer excellent options. The Courthouse Hotel is a popular spot for a meal and drinks with a view. For a taste of local Aboriginal cuisine, look for restaurants that feature native ingredients. Many cafes and restaurants offer a blend of Australian and international flavours, allowing you to sample a variety of dishes.
